** About the role you're considering*
* We are seeking a Senior Business Analyst to support a patient-centric digital platform program. This role is ideal for a collaborative, detail-oriented professional who thrives in fast-paced environments and is passionate about delivering impactful digital solutions. You will play a key role in bridging business needs with technical delivery while ensuring alignment across diverse stakeholder groups.
** Your role*
* + Gather, analyze, and document business requirements, including Business Requirement Documents (BRDs), user stories, and functional specifications.
+ Serve as a liaison between business stakeholders, IT teams, and delivery teams to ensure shared understanding and alignment.
+ Coordinate activities between client stakeholders and offshore delivery teams, ensuring seamless collaboration.
+ Lead meetings, workshops, and working sessions; track actions, decisions, and follow-ups to drive progress.
+ Actively support Agile ceremonies such as sprint planning, backlog grooming, and demos.
+ Ensure requirements are clearly defined and understood by development and testing teams.
+ Identify, track, and help resolve risks, issues, and dependencies to ensure successful delivery.
+ Manage evolving business needs, including documenting and communicating scope changes effectively.
** Your skills and experience*
* + 8-12 years of experience as a Business Analyst, Functional Consultant, or similar role.
+ Hands-on experience in life sciences, biopharma, or healthcare environments, preferably supporting patient-centric or digital health initiatives.
+ Strong interpersonal and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to influence and collaborate across diverse teams.
+ Proven experience working in Agile/Scrum environments.
+ Ability to manage multiple stakeholders and coordinate across geographically distributed teams.
